New Dataset by Diana Panke and Sören Stapel: Overlapping Regionalism (OVREG)

Diana Panke and Sören Stapel have released a new dataset, Overlapping Regionalism (OVREG) 2.0, which systematically captures overlaps between regional international organisations (RIOs).

New Dataset by Diana Panke and Sören Stapel: Inter-Organizational Cooperation Agreement (IOCA) Data

Diana Panke and Sören Stapel’s new Inter-Organizational Cooperation Agreement (IOCA) dataset captures cooperation between regional international organizations (RIOs) that can be traced through written documentation.

New Dataset by Diana Panke and Sören Stapel: Regional Organizations’ Competencies version 2.0 (ROCO 2.0)

Diana Panke and Sören Stapel’s updated datasets, ROCO 2.0, provide systematic information on 73 regional international organizations (RIOs) between 1945 and 2020, mapping the policy competencies specified in their primary law documents.

New Article by Lukas Grundsfeld: Between Compliance and Capitulation (2025)

In a newly published article in The British Journal of Politics and International Relations, Lukas Grundsfeld examines how and why suspensions imposed by regional international organisations (RIOs) on member states come to an end.

Publication: Exit Threats in Regional International Organizations (2025)

Diana Panke, Lukas Grundsfeld, and Pawel Tverskoi analyze in their newly published book  Exit Threats in Regional International Organizations  crucial pressure points in international institutions. With nationalism and populism on the rise, this timely study offers invaluable insights into how Regional International Organizations (RIOs) can navigate emerging conflicts and maintain stability in the face of internal contestations.

Publication: International Organisations and the Management of Regime Complexity

In their new book, Diana Panke and Sören Stapel analyze how international organisations can circumvent the potential negative effects of regime complexity - and may also create positive effects and synergies.
